Commit Graph

210 Commits

Author SHA1 Message Date
Jeremy "EndenDragon" Zhang
9de25eb0d3
Include more informed error during callback 2021-07-18 19:07:27 -07:00
Jeremy Zhang
0af45c5dca Dont convert to string when serializing 2020-11-30 15:23:30 -08:00
Jeremy Zhang
af00b66687 Deprecate server members endpoint 2020-11-30 05:22:47 -08:00
Jeremy Zhang
cba4014bde Support cross origin embedding 2020-11-30 05:20:58 -08:00
Jeremy "EndenDragon" Zhang
1e9d443756
Move forcepeak check for short circut 2020-11-25 17:31:49 -08:00
Jeremy Zhang
1b1ee06fb3 Add forcepeak parameter 2020-11-25 16:51:15 -08:00
Jeremy Zhang
1226aea5ca Add informative messages for authenticated user ban or reached max server limit 2020-09-18 13:41:04 -07:00
Jeremy Zhang
70b54a299b Fix cookie localhost and everyone permission calculation 2020-09-05 01:01:47 -07:00
Jeremy "EndenDragon" Zhang
e9135d2027
Fix disabled guild not enacting 2020-05-31 13:59:08 -07:00
Jeremy "EndenDragon" Zhang
012700ee7e
Fix banned words regex handler 2020-04-29 16:44:37 -07:00
Jeremy Zhang
d5e034a880 Add samesite none flag to cookietest 2020-03-19 12:58:57 -07:00
Jeremy Zhang
b8b602713a Purchasing rich embeds is now avaliable 2019-11-06 14:17:29 -08:00
Jeremy Zhang
aa49b2d473 Implement sending rich embeds 2019-11-06 13:45:48 -08:00
Jeremy Zhang
8dec93d087 Fix vote parsing 2019-11-02 01:14:28 -07:00
Jeremy Zhang
2dfdad197e No prompt for oauth 2019-11-01 01:33:44 -07:00
Jeremy Zhang
9002841933 Use envvar TITAN_GATEWAY_ID to name each gateway workers 2019-10-30 21:59:07 -07:00
Jeremy Zhang
0ec0b52501 Donation goal banner 2019-10-12 22:36:37 -07:00
Jeremy Zhang
3d12802d77 Not dc after getting current user info 2019-03-09 02:09:23 +00:00
Jeremy Zhang
018d73a43c Delete webhooks if too much during message post 2019-03-03 22:21:55 +00:00
Jeremy Zhang
57c14eb114 Third party cookie test 2019-01-28 03:03:25 +00:00
Jeremy Zhang
5c04dffb0d Limit usernames to 25 characters 2019-01-16 18:02:52 +00:00
Jeremy Zhang
790dca1766 Unban command 2019-01-10 02:07:12 +00:00
Jeremy Zhang
f50b57ff91 Revert to bot message if webhook failed to create SOMEHOW 2019-01-08 09:14:59 +00:00
Jeremy Zhang
0a0be1a83b Donate impose min and max 00 2019-01-08 05:23:42 +00:00
Jeremy Zhang
e31945be83 Remove all instances of sleep 0 2019-01-01 23:39:51 +00:00
Jeremy Zhang
952afdf31d Lazyload member list as it can be detrimental to user experience 2018-12-31 20:54:19 +00:00
Jeremy Zhang
140083b9c8 Check for is peak before connecting to gateway 2018-11-17 20:33:39 +00:00
Jeremy Zhang
a9d41cdb28 Raise the limit of guest members in admin panel to 2000 2018-11-11 04:59:42 +00:00
Jeremy Zhang
6d296e2295 Limit unauth members to show at most 500 in admin guid page 2018-11-11 04:55:30 +00:00
Jeremy Zhang
e35e33abf7 Return after disconnect 2018-11-04 20:57:17 +00:00
Jeremy Zhang
ca834b758f Disconnect logic a bit 2018-11-04 19:03:42 +00:00
Jeremy Zhang
e9e2471e41 Time sleep 0? 2018-11-03 18:52:24 +00:00
Jeremy Zhang
ca09254ada Time sleep 1 in heartbeat 2018-11-03 03:14:42 +00:00
Jeremy Zhang
65ec0d28e2 Revert "No sleep"
This reverts commit b897dad023.
2018-10-26 20:59:05 +00:00
Jeremy Zhang
b897dad023 No sleep 2018-10-26 19:08:51 +00:00
Jeremy Zhang
b8735d4082 Abort 404 if dbguild not here 2018-10-09 21:23:53 +00:00
Jeremy Zhang
ddcf719cf6 Valid session required to get all them users 2018-08-21 00:43:23 +00:00
Jeremy Zhang
4672243ebe Delay fetching for all users for a faster load 2018-08-20 19:43:12 +00:00
Jeremy Zhang
a742f08f6d Implement file uploading from the embeds 2018-08-17 03:12:21 +00:00
Jeremy Zhang
5ae32aeb89 Implement Members list command 2018-08-11 06:08:31 +00:00
Jeremy Zhang
6e886bcf1c Strings instead of int 2018-08-10 04:42:27 +00:00
Jeremy Zhang
6d06b4001f Use webapp secret instead of bot token 2018-08-10 04:22:24 +00:00
Jeremy Zhang
cb0f1b249e Entirely remove db portion in bot and handle kickban cmds in webapp 2018-08-10 04:13:56 +00:00
Jeremy Zhang
afbbb987ca Fix admin panel guild cards and allow sorting by guildid 2018-07-23 05:25:00 +00:00
Jeremy Zhang
0203f24ce7 Fix admin voting page crash 2018-07-23 05:02:26 +00:00
Jeremy Zhang
150e112387 Implement autorole for embed users 2018-07-22 06:46:03 +00:00
Jeremy Zhang
3783cf1152 Move columns found in discord api on the guilds table into redis 2018-07-20 23:10:24 +00:00
Jeremy Zhang
6cd27f2aff Fix permissions issue and role hoists 2018-07-18 00:38:37 +00:00
Jeremy Zhang
86c7232b35 Remove guild members table for storing in redis 2018-07-17 23:47:30 +00:00
Jeremy Zhang
56ba9bc127 Reimplement remove message table 2018-07-16 23:47:25 +00:00